What they do
A Restaurant or Food Service Manager oversees daily operations at a restaurant or an institution that serves meals such as a college or hospital. Hires, trains and supervises food service workers, manages meal and work schedules, supervises supply orders, food preparation and the quality of food and service, and monitors compliance with health regulations.

SUMMARY The General Manager is responsible for managing the daily operations of our restaurant, including the selection, development, and performance management of employees. In addition, they oversee the inventory and ordering of food and supplies, optimize profits and ensure that guests are satisfied with their dining experience.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Primary responsibilities include: General Oversee and manage all areas of the restaurant and make decisions on matters of importance. Financial Adhere to company standards and service levels to increase sales and minimize costs, including food, beverage, supply, utility, and labor costs. Responsible for ensuring that all financial (invoices, reporting) and personnel related administrative duties are completed accurately, on time and in accordance with company policies and procedures. Safety and planning Work with managers to enforce sanitary practices for food handling, general cleanliness, and maintenance of kitchen and dining areas. Ensure compliance with operational standards, company policies, federal/state/local laws, and ordinances. Responsible for ensuring consistent high quality of food preparation and service. Maintain professional restaurant image, including restaurant cleanliness, proper uniforms, and appearance standards. Estimate the restaurant's needs, place orders with distributors, and schedule the delivery of provisions and supplies. Must be ServSafe certified. Will uphold all ServSafe guidelines. Guest service Ensure positive guest service in all areas. Respond to complaints, taking all appropriate actions to turn dissatisfied guests into return guests. Operational responsibilities Ensure that proper security procedures are in place to protect employees, guests and company assets. Ensure a safe working and guest environment to reduce the risk of injury and accidents. Completes accident reports promptly if a guest or employee is injured. Manage shifts which include daily decision making, scheduling, planning while upholding standards, product quality and cleanliness. Investigate and resolve complaints concerning food quality and service. Personnel Provide direction to employees regarding operational and procedural issues. Interview hourly employees. Direct hiring, supervision, development and, when necessary, termination of employees. Conduct orientation, explain The Company's philosophy, and oversee the training of new employees. Develop employees by providing ongoing feedback, establishing performance expectations and by conducting performance reviews. Maintain an accurate and up-to-date plan of restaurant staffing needs. Prepare schedules and ensure that the restaurant is staffed for all shifts.
